ABSTRACT

The fan effect shows that memory is superior for information associated with few contexts relative to information associated with many contexts. The current study examined the fan effect within face recognition. Participants studied faces in which eye regions were associated with only one face (low-fan) or several faces (high-fan). Additionally, we examined whether featural fan might moderate in-group biases (i.e. in-group faces are better remembered than out-group faces). To this end, we manipulated occupation status (Experiment 1) and age (Experiment 2) of studied faces, and presented high- and low-fan faces. Results showed that low-fan faces were better remembered than high-fan faces. We did not detect an in-group bias as a function of occupation status, but there was a robust own-age bias. Fan type did not moderate the own-age bias, however. Although face recognition is sensitive to featural fan, the effect does not appear to differentially impact the own-age bias..  相似文献

In this article, we report on two experiments that aimed to shed light on the memorability effect that derives from varying the uniqueness of contextual cues presented at encoding and retrieval. We sought to understand the locus of the recognition advantage for studying and testing words with nominally irrelevant features that are rarely shared with other words ("low-fan" features) as compared with features that are studied with more words ("high-fan" features). Each word was studied with one high-fan feature and one low-fan feature, but only one of the two features was reinstated at test. Recognition judgments were more accurate when the low-fan feature was reinstated than when the high-fan feature was reinstated. The data suggest that encoding cues that suffer from contextual interference negatively affect retrieval and do so by hindering recollection-based processing.  相似文献

A spreading activation model was applied, to explain. some aspects of retrieval failure for proper names. The fact that retrieval failures occur more frequently for well-known names than for unfamiliar names, and the increased incidence of name blocking in the elderly, are both interpreted in terms of the fan effect. Fanning is created when multiple far are known about a single person and results in slower and more error-prone retrieval, but the fan effect can be counteracted if the facts form an integrated set. Three groups of subjects—young, middle-aged, and elderly—learned sets of name-attribute statements in three conditions. In the no-fan condition, each name was uniquely paired with a single attribute; in the fan condition, each name was linked with three different attributes; in the crossed-fan condition, different names shared some of the same attributes. Verification RTs and cued recall responses showed that all subjects found the crossed-fan condition most difficult, but, when name-attribute links were not crossed, young and middle-aged subjects were able to counteract the fan effect by integrating the facts into a unified representation. Elderly subjects were less able to integrate effectively and were more susceptible to the fan effect.  相似文献

Studies have shown that perceiving another person's gaze shift facilitates responses in the direction of the perceived gaze shift. While it is often assumed that participants in these experiments remain fixated on the cue in the cueing interval, eye gaze is not always recorded to confirm this. The data presented here suggest that the effect of gaze cues on responses to peripheral targets depends on whether participants make eye movements prior to the onset of the target. Participants who were required to fixate showed cueing effects at short cue-target intervals, but no cueing at later intervals. Participants who could look around, often chose to do so, and showed the same positive cueing effects at the shorter interval, but negative cueing effects (suggestive of inhibition of return) at the longer interval.  相似文献

As people study more facts about a concept, it takes longer to retrieve a particular fact about that concept. This fan effect (Anderson, 1974) has been attributed to competition among associations to a concept. Alternatively, the mental-model theory (Radvansky & Zacks, 1991) suggests that the fan effect disappears when the related concepts are organized into a single mental model. In the present study, attentional focus was manipulated to affect the mental model to be constructed. One group of participants focused on the person dimension of personlocation pairs, whereas the other group focused on the location dimension. The result showed that the fan effect with the focused dimension was greater than the fan effect with the nonfocused dimension, which is contrary to the mental-model theory. The number of associations with a concept is indeed crucial during retrieval, and the importance of the information seems to be accentuated with attentional focus.  相似文献

Displays of eye movements may convey information about cognitive processes but require interpretation. We investigated whether participants were able to interpret displays of their own or others' eye movements. In Experiments 1 and 2, participants observed an image under three different viewing instructions. Then they were shown static or dynamic gaze displays and had to judge whether it was their own or someone else's eye movements and what instruction was reflected. Participants were capable of recognizing the instruction reflected in their own and someone else's gaze display. Instruction recognition was better for dynamic displays, and only this condition yielded above chance performance in recognizing the display as one's own or another person's (Experiments 1 and 2). Experiment 3 revealed that order information in the gaze displays facilitated instruction recognition when transitions between fixated regions distinguish one viewing instruction from another. Implications of these findings are discussed.  相似文献

Can eye movements tell us whether people will remember a scene? In order to investigate the link between eye movements and memory encoding and retrieval, we asked participants to study photographs of real-world scenes while their eye movements were being tracked. We found eye gaze patterns during study to be predictive of subsequent memory for scenes. Moreover, gaze patterns during study were more similar to gaze patterns during test for remembered than for forgotten scenes. Thus, eye movements are indeed indicative of scene memory. In an explicit test for context effects of eye movements on memory, we found recognition rate to be unaffected by the disruption of spatial and/or temporal context of repeated eye movements. Therefore, we conclude that eye movements cue memory by selecting and accessing the most relevant scene content, regardless of its spatial location within the scene or the order in which it was selected.  相似文献

Multiple-identity tracking (MIT) is a dynamic task in which observers track multiple moving objects of distinct identities and then report the location of each target object. The present study examined participant’ eye movements during MIT in order to investigate the relationship between eye movements and attentional performance during the task. The results showed that fixations were predominately directed to individual targets during tracking. When successfully landed on targets, the fixations dwelled for longer duration; otherwise, they were terminated quickly. As the attentional demands for processing the targets increased, fixations landed on the targets more frequently while fixations outside targets decreased both in number and duration. The attentionally more demanding targets were fixated more frequently than the attentionally less demanding ones. The most recently fixated target was tracked with higher performance, while the tracking accuracy for the more previously fixated targets gradually decreased. Taken together, the results indicate that fixations are tightly coupled with attention during MIT, switching serially from target to target for refreshing each object representation to facilitate the tracking of identities and locations of multiple targets.  相似文献

Pictorial faces looking left or right were presented to baboons (Papio papio) before the display of a target letter in the left or right hemifield of a monitor screen. Baboons had to provide go or no-go responses taking into account the identity of the target letter. The 1st 6 experiments showed no reliable effect of eye gaze on discrimination speed, using either schematic gazes or pictures of real gazes. Experiment 7 showed that eye gazes facilitated target processing when eye cues were perfect predictors of target location. Findings suggest that baboons do not spontaneously process eye-gaze direction but can learn to do so if the gaze has a predictive value. Implications of these findings on baboons' perspective-taking abilities are discussed.  相似文献

In two experiments amodal completion of partly occluded shapes was investigated by recording eye movements in a directed visual-search task. Participants searched arrays of shapes in a prescribed order for target figures that could partly be occluded. Longer gaze durations were found on occlusion patterns than on truncated control patterns for targets but not for non-targets. This effect of occlusion was restricted to a subset of the stimuli. A second experiment was carried out to establish whether this restriction resulted from structural properties of the stimuli or their familiarity. Occlusion patterns in this experiment were ambiguous with respect to structure, allowing both local and global completions. One of the completions was always less familiar than the other. The results showed longer gazes only for the less familiar completions, irrespective of whether they were local or global.  相似文献

Memory retrieval and suppression: the inhibition of situation models   总被引:3,自引:0,他引:3  
When people retrieve newly learned facts on a recognition test, they are often increasingly slowed by the number of other newly learned facts that have a concept in common with the probed fact. This is called the fan effect. Assuming that people are using situation models of the learned information, the author considers whether the inhibition of competing representations is one of the processes involved in the fan effect. Evidence was found for negative priming of related but irrelevant situation models, thus supporting the idea that the inhibition of highly related memory traces is used in long-term memory retrieval. As such, this is a form of retrieval-based inhibition.  相似文献

注视知觉既包括识别他人对周围环境的注视位置, 也包括对他人是否在注视自己(即直视)的感知。诸多研究表明, 注视知觉过程受来自目光发出者与感知者多种因素的影响。从眼神沟通中不同角色角度出发, 将这些影响因素分为注视者因素和观察者因素。具体而言, 注视者因素主要探讨了眼部及头部物理特征及面孔情绪与吸引力对注视知觉的影响。而观察者因素则探讨了个体的心理或精神障碍、个体当前状态特征及观察者的性别、种族及文化差异对注视知觉的影响。未来研究可以从创新实验设计与任务出发, 探讨注视者刺激的实验材料与观察者特征的临床应用及跨文化差异等方面的问题。  相似文献

People automatically redirect their visual attention by following others’ gaze orientation, a phenomenon called “gaze following.” This is an evolutionarily generated socio-cognitive process that provides people with information about their environments. Often, however, people in crowds can have rather different gaze orientations. This study investigated how gaze following occurs in situations with many conflicting gazes. In two experiments, we modified the gaze cueing paradigm to use a crowd rather than a single individual. Specifically, participants were presented with a group of human avatars with differing gaze orientations, and the target appeared randomly on the left or right side of a display. We found that (a) when a marked difference existed in the number of avatars with divergent gaze orientations, participants automatically followed the majority’s gaze orientation, and (b) the strongest gaze cue effect occurred when all gazes shared the same orientation, with the response superiority of the majority’s oriented location monotonically diminishing with the number of gazes with divergent orientations. These findings suggested that the majority rule plays a role in gaze following behavior when individuals are confronted with conflicting multigaze scenes, and that an increasing subgroup size appears to enlarge the strength of the gaze cueing effect.  相似文献

The organization of information when it is retrieved from situation models was explored using recognition and recall tests. A fan effect paradigm was used to assess organization in recognition and a clustering measure was used in recall. People memorized either object-location facts (e.g., “The pay phone is in the city hall”) or person/small location facts (e.g., “The banker is on the witness stand”). For object-location facts, a location-based organization was observed in both recall and recognition. However, for person/small location facts, a location-based organization was observed for recall, and a person-based organization was observed for recognition. Thus, the observed organization was flexible depending on the retrieval task.  相似文献

The present study investigates how people’s voluntary saccades are influenced by where another person is looking, even when this is counterpredictive of the intended saccade direction. The color of a fixation point instructed participants to make saccades either to the left or right. These saccade directions were either congruent or incongruent with the eye gaze of a centrally presented schematic face. Participants were asked to ignore the eyes, which were congruent only 20% of the time. At short gaze—fixation-cue stimulus onset asynchronies (SOAs; 0 and 100 msec), participants made more directional errors on incongruent than on congruent trials. At a longer SOA (900 msec), the pattern tended to reverse. We demonstrate that a perceived eye gaze results in an automatic saccade following the gaze and that the gaze cue cannot be ignored, even when attending to it is detrimental to the task. Similar results were found for centrally presented arrow cues, suggesting that this interference is not unique to gazes.  相似文献

This study assessed eye movement abnormalities of adolescent dyslexic readers and interpreted the findings by linking the dual-route model of single word reading with the E-Z Reader model of eye movement control during silent sentence reading. A dysfunction of the lexical route was assumed to account for a reduced number of words which received only a single fixation or which were skipped and for the increased number of words with multiple fixations and a marked effect of word length on gaze duration. This pattern was interpreted as a frequent failure of orthographic whole-word recognition (based on orthographic lexicon entries) and on reliance on serial sublexical processing instead. Inefficiency of the lexical route was inferred from prolonged gaze durations for singly fixated words. These findings were related to the E-Z Reader model of eye movement control. Slow activation of word phonology accounted for the low skipping rate of dyslexic readers. Frequent reliance on sublexical decoding was inferred from a tendency to fixate word beginnings and from short forward saccades. Overall, the linkage of the dual-route model of single word reading and a model of eye movement control led to a useful framework for understanding eye movement abnormalities of dyslexic readers.  相似文献

Visual information has been observed to be crucial for audience members during musical performances. The present study used an eye tracker to investigate audience members’ gazes while appreciating an audiovisual musical ensemble performance, based on evidence of the dominance of musical part in auditory attention when listening to multipart music that contains different melody lines and the joint-attention theory of gaze. We presented singing performances, by a female duo. The main findings were as follows: (1) the melody part (soprano) attracted more visual attention than the accompaniment part (alto) throughout the piece, (2) joint attention emerged when the singers shifted their gazes toward their co-performer, suggesting that inter-performer gazing interactions that play a spotlight role mediated performer-audience visual interaction, and (3) musical part (melody or accompaniment) strongly influenced the total duration of gazes among audiences, while the spotlight effect of gaze was limited to just after the singers’ gaze shifts.  相似文献

Ss made judgments of whether or not they were being looked in the eye as an E fixated several points on and off their faces.Distance between sender and receiver, sex, and whether the sender made a sequence of fixation sprior to the terminal fixation were variables of interest. The sender-receiver distance produced less effect than predicted from the hypothesis that receiver judgments were determined solely by the discrepancy between the sender’s iris/sclera configuration (ISC) during true eye contact and the current fixation point. There was no stable differencein accuracy as a function of whether the sender’s terminal fixation was preceded by other fixations or not. These findings cast doubt on the belief expressed in recent studies that the ISC can be used to accurately discriminate eye gazes from other gazes. The results also suggest that fixations on some portions of the face yield a judgment of eye contact which might be predicted on the basis of social experience.  相似文献

When describing visual scenes, speakers typically gaze at objects while preparing their names. In a study of the relation between eye movements and speech, a corpus of self-corrected speech errors was analyzed. If errors result from rushed word preparation, insufficient visual information, or failure to check prepared names against objects, speakers should spend less time gazing at referents before uttering errors than before uttering correct names. Counter to predictions, gazes to referents before errors (e.g., gazes to an axe before saying "ham-" [hammer]) highly resembled gazes to referents before correct names (e.g., gazes to an axe before saying "axe"). However, speakers gazed at referents for more time after initiating erroneous compared with correct names, apparently while they prepared corrections. Assuming that gaze nonetheless reflects word preparation, errors were not associated with insufficient preparation. Nor were errors systematically associated with decreased inspection of objects. Like gesture, gaze may accurately reflect a speaker's intentions even when the accompanying speech does not.  相似文献
